Top quality release of a classic, September 22, 2009
This review is from: The Smiths [Vinyl] (Vinyl)
I've listened to this album countless times, but always on compact disc as it was originally pressed, so it's a real treat to hear a high quality vinyl remaster. The packaging is top notch, with a nice heavy sleeve. The 180g vinyl record is enclosed in an anti-static sleeve and a 100% replica of the original liner notes is also included.
The benefits of the remaster are heard instantly on Reel Around the Fountain and are also a total joy on the lulling strums of "The Hand That Rocks the Cradle". The rest of the album sounds equally brilliant. My system is no audiophile setup, but the improvement in the sound of this record is obvious.
The omission of "This Charming Man" may annoy some, but honestly, it's already been remastered on the last singles comp, was reissued on vinyl as a 12" single in the 90's, and... well, I really wouldn't expect it to be on this UK import since it didn't appear on the UK version of the album. However, if Rhino plans to release these excellent remasters on CD, I'd love to see a complete US version.
